Q&A with Salina Sacred Heart’s Lauryn Mikkelson – Athlete Spotlight – Presented by Eccentricity

VYPE: What are your personal goals for the year?
My personal goals for the year are to set new PRs and help get my team to state. 


VYPE: What is the most fun you have had in the last year?
When my Track team won Regionals, it was super exciting and unexpected and we had a lot of fun getting to that point. 


VYPE: Who is your favorite teacher from any grade, and why?
My favorite teacher is Mrs. Plymell from Freshman year earth science. She was so helpful but also pushed me to do more than I thought I was capable of. 


VYPE: What is your favorite athletic memory?
My favorite athletic memory was when my 4×800 team won state my sophomore year. 


VYPE: What teammate has left the biggest impression on you and why?
Emma Roberts. She convinced me to do Cross Country my 8th grade year. She has had some medical issues but has stayed the most positive and the most reliable teammate you could ask for. 


VYPE: What is your favorite part of being on this team?
The best part of being on the team is that you meet people you never would have met and they have taught me how to push myself past my limits. 


VYPE: You can pick any place for a summer vacation. Where do you go, and who do you take with you?
I would go hiking in Montana to see all the Mountain View’s and nature. I would take my mom, sister, and best friend. 


VYPE: If we gave you $500 and you had to spend it in the next 24 hours, what would you spend it on?
I would get new running watch and some running clothes. 


VYPE: Do you participate in any community service projects?
I volunteer at Catholic Charities and make hygiene bags and food boxes. I also volunteer at my church.
